Google Meet is a video conferencing and online meeting application
        developed by Google. The App is resulted from merging two previously
        available Apps: Google Duo and Google Meet. It is available free of
        charge and is designed to support a wide range of use cases, including
        personal communication, remote education, and professional business
        meetings. One of the key advantages of Google Meet is its accessibility.
        The platform supports most major web browsers, eliminating the need for
        dedicated software installation, and is compatible with both Android and
        iOS operating systems via its mobile app. 
      
        Android Google Meet holds significant importance in digital forensics.
        The parsers developed to extract data from Its leftover artifacts can be
        used to extract details about meetings attended by the user, calls made,
        files exchanged, and information about other participants. These details
        may contain valuable information that can be used to reconstruct
        timelines and understanding the user behavior during specific events.
      
        Android Google Meet artifacts can be found at the following location:
        */com.google.android.apps.tachyon/databases/tachyon.db
